  • Are there regulations governing meth lab cleanup?

    While the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) provides voluntary guidelines for meth lab cleanup, regulations can vary by state and locality.

  • How do I disclose past meth contamination to potential buyers or renters?

    Disclosure requirements vary by jurisdiction, but generally, sellers and landlords are obligated to inform potential buyers or renters of past meth contamination and remediation efforts. Full transparency helps manage liability and ensures that occupants are aware of the propertys history.

  • Why is professional cleanup necessary after tear gas exposure?

    Professional cleanup is essential because tear gas residues can linger on surfaces, fabrics, and ventilation systems, posing health risks such as respiratory issues, skin irritation, and eye damage. Experts use specialized equipment and techniques to thoroughly remove these residues, ensuring the environment is safe for occupants.
